I use the MM's 4 char symbols and sorted in decending order of bid and ask price. You can see some MM's like FRAN and JBOC are pretty much staying out of the trading with very low bids and very high asks. They are either staying out of the volatility all together. Or they have an inventory, they do not wish to add to, which they hope to sell at much higher prices.

If you were to put a market sell in under these conditions. You would be selling your shares to NAIB at .1825 provided they had enough to sell you at that price. (Dave, BTW, all the MM's in this and most BB stocks I have seen only list that they have 5K shares avail to buy or sell at that price. That is not the case. They just don't want to tip their hands. You'll always see 5K shares avail, then a 100K trade comes through and does not bump the high bid or ask maker)

Also many here have said, hey look at all these buys coming through and they drop the bid or ask. Remember one thing to consider is they are not reacting to trades you just saw on the tape. They are reacting to orders coming in not yet posted. 20 buys in a row may go buy. But someone may put a market sell in for 200k and they all drop their spreads in reaction to it. Of course that is just one of many circumstances. They also do try to shake people. But not as often as everyone thinks here. It's hard to tell what's going on when you don't know what kind of inventory each MM has.
